Skip to main content

Cos'è un Rowspan?

L'attributo RowsPan è una funzione HTML Language di markup ipertestuale (HTML) che consente a una cella di tabella in una pagina Web di estendersi su più righe.HTML è uno dei modi principali in cui vengono create le pagine Web.In genere, un browser Web decodifica HTML inviato da un sito Web e visualizza i risultati su uno schermo del computer in un formato leggibile.HTML incorpora il concetto di una tabella per organizzare il contenuto in una pagina.

Una tabella ha più righe e colonne che organizzano in verticale e orizzontalmente le informazioni.Quando si visualizza una tabella HTML, spesso si desidera che un singolo elemento di contenuto si applichi o si diffonda su più righe.In una tabella, rowspan ' n ndash;dove n è un numero come 2, 3, ecc. ndash;indica che la cella si diffonde su così tante righe.

Considera un esempio in cui i dati di vendita sono mostrati come una tabella con titoli a tre colonne: la regione di vendita, la persona che si dirige nella regione e l'importo delle vendite.La regione sud ha avuto un cambio di testa durante il periodo di registrazione;I rispettivi importi devono essere attribuiti a entrambe le persone.Il seguente codice raggiunge questo.

lt; html gt;
lt; table bordo ' 1 gt;

lt; tr gt;
lt; th gt; region lt;/th gt;
lt; th gt; head lt;/th gt;
lt; th gt;; Vendite lt;/th gt;
lt;/tr gt;

lt; tr gt;
lt; td gt; east lt;/td gt;
lt; td gt; lewis lt;/td gt;
lt; td gt; $ 2,100; lt;/tr gt;

lt; tr gt; lt; td rowspan ' 2 gt; South lt;/td gt; lt; td gt; lilian lt;/td gt; lt; td gt; $ 1,180 lt;/td gt; lt;/Td gt;; tr gt; lt; td gt; laverne lt;/td gt; lt; td gt; $ 1,300 lt;/td gt; lt;/tr gt;

lt; Tr gt; lt; td gt; west lt;/td gt; lt; gt; gt; gt; gt; gt; gt; gt; gt; gt gt; gt; gt; gt;; lt; td gt; $ 1,900 lt;/td gt; lt;/tr gt;

lt;/table gt;
lt;/html gt;


in questo esempio, viene creata una tabella.Sono specificate la regione di intestazioni, la persona e le vendite seguite da quattro righe di dati.Ogni cella nella tabella è indicata dall'attributo TD (Tabella Data (TD).I dati per South attraversano due righe, quindi, specificando Rowspan ' 2, la parola sud si estende attraverso due file.La riga successiva ha solo due attributi TD e non tre come in tutte le altre righe.

Si può copiare questo codice in un file di testo e farla apparire in un browser per visualizzare l'effetto.In questo codice sono stati aggiunti spazi vuoti per identificare facilmente i capi di vendita, ma non sono necessari.Quello che segue è un esempio leggermente diverso in cui una persona, Lilian, dirige due regioni: sud e ovest.

lt; html gt;

lt; table bordo ' 1 gt;

lt; tr gt; lt; th gt; region lt;/th gt;; lt; th gt; head lt;/th gt; lt; th gt; vendite lt;/th gt; lt;/tr gt;

lt; tr gt; lt; td gt; East lt;/td gt; lt; td gt; lewis lt;/td gt;td gt; $ 2,100 lt;/td gt; lt;/tr gt;

lt; tr gt; lt; td gt; south lt;/td gt; lt; td rowspan ' 2 gt; lilian lt;/td gt; lt; td gt; $ 2,480 lt;/tr gt;

lt; tr gt; lt; td gt; west lt;/td gt; lt; td gt; $ 1,900 lt;/td gt; lt;/tr gt;

lt;/table gt;

lt;/html gt;

Una pagina Web potrebbe non aver bisogno di mostrare i dati in forma tabulare.Potrebbe avere un'intestazione come il nome dell'azienda e il logo, uno o più menu in cima o sul lato, le informazioni principali nel mezzo e così via.Nella creazione di tale pagina web, una struttura da tavolo viene spesso utilizzata sotto senza che il lettore ne sia consapevole.Per dare un effetto regolare, l'attributo Rowspan viene utilizzato ogni volta che alcuni dei contenuti si diffondono su più righe.

Si potrebbe voler creare una pagina web personale, ad esempio, che include tre colonne di informazioni: famiglia, carriera e comunità.Ogni colonna può avere una breve introduzione, una foto e dettagli.Per rendere la pagina migliore, una banda di colore potrebbe essere utilizzata lungo il lato destro.In questo caso, la funzione Rowspan può essere utilizzata per indicare che la banda di colori si estende per tutte le righe.